    Team Montenegro only needed 2 and 6 points respectively from guard Edvin Depcevic in their first two victories. But, without leading scorer Ramo Vulic and leading rebounder and assist man Sead Odzic, Montenegro would need a bit more from Depcevic in their third contest. They got in their 63-62 victory over The Shield.

 

    Dapcevic scored a profilic 33 in the victory, the most points scored in any CSL contest this season. He did it with a dangerous jumpshot combined an assortment of mid range shots and runners when the defense overcommitted. And while Dapcevic big game was a giant story in the game, the biggest takeaway was how competitive this game was. 

 

     Early on, The Shield looked like they were going to pull away, pushing their lead up to 11 with 5:11 in first half. But by 6:32 in the 2nd, a Emir Vulic steal and breakaway basket gave Montenegro their first lead. The lead would change hands 5 times after that, but The Shield inability to stop Montenegro in transition turned out to be the deciding factor in the game.

 

     It was also a physical game and Montenegro could not of done it without the scrappy play of Emir Vulic, who’s nine rebounds on the box score, understate his lynchpin performance. Sammy Pekovic was also excellent flirting with a triple double, with 12 points, 9 assists, and 8 rebounds.

        

    The Shield effort was lead by Peale Olatunji who traded trays with Depcevic all game. Olatunji moved into the CSL scoring lead with his 27 points, seven of them from the three point stripe. Jeremy Reynolds, who shook off two rough performances to scored 17, hitting five baskets in a row at one point. 

 

    The beginning of the season has been rough to Juice as they move to 0-3, however as they build their team, they continue get better and better. Last week they added Olatunji, this week it was point guard Ronnie Coleman. The point guard chipped in 11 assists and was pretty dynamic in the drive and kick game. Meanwhile Montenegro will need to be full strength next week, they face off against the only other undefeated team, These Guys.
